Regular eye exams do more than check your prescription β they can detect early signs of diabetes, high blood pressure, and other serious health conditions. Vision insurance makes routine eye care affordable and accessible.
Without coverage, a comprehensive eye exam runs $100-$250, a pair of glasses can cost $200-$600, and contacts add up quickly over the year. Vision insurance keeps these essential costs under control.
Annual eye exams including dilation, refraction, and health screenings β typically covered at 100% or with a small copay.
Frames and lenses with allowances for upgrades like anti-reflective coating, progressive lenses, and transitions.
Annual contact lens allowances covering fitting, evaluation, and lens costs for daily, weekly, or monthly contacts.
Discounts on LASIK and PRK procedures through partnered providers β savings of 15-50% on corrective surgery.
